For many men, buying clothing is not a fun task. There are few things as disappointing as finding a great pair of shoes or a nice shirt, and then feeling like the air has been punched out of you when you look at the price tag.
If this is an experience you’ve had shopping in Macon, then you should know that there is an alternative: thrifting.
You can find great inexpensive clothing at places like Goodwill and JC Thrift. If you are a conspicuous consumer, you can form an entire outfit for under $25.
At JC Thrift, I found a button-down shirt and cargo shorts combo on the $2 rack, that made for a great casual weekday outfit.
That’s only $4 for an entire outfit.
Then, of course, there’s Goodwill. If you are worried you won’t be able to find decent fitting articles of clothing while thrifting, then I want to tell you there’s no need.
Goodwill has a vast selection of shirts, shorts, pants, jeans, suits, shoes, etc. You are bound to find something that fits your fancy at the local Goodwill. An entire rack is dedicated to jeans under $6.
I found several blazers under $10 there. If you are into the blazer-jeans combo that has become popular in the last decade, then you are set, without even having to spend $20.
Thrifting for clothing can be easy and fun. I would recommend that you check out JC Thrift if you’re only looking for a couple pieces of inexpensive clothing; although, the selection of clothing you will find there does seem to cater more toward women.
If you have an outfit in mind for a casual or semi-formal event, it would suit you to visit the Goodwill. You can find a wide variety of items for your specific needs.
